> Having to specify the file (ie ~/.globalrc) is kinda wrong. There are
> three configuration scopes ordered from small to large:
>
> 1. project
> 2. user
> 3. system
>
> `project' configuration should inherit from `user' and `user' from
> `system'. This should be done automatically without users specifying
> anything.

There are some demerits:
o It is not upper compatible. I'm certain that the user will be surprised
  to new behavior.
o It makes a performance fall for global(1) in particular. Because global(1)
  always must read three files in addition to the tag file.
o It forces a object-oriented thought on users. Even if 'inheritance' is
  a good method, it is spicy for users to be forced.

Isn't it better to leave a programming method to users? Because users can
program 'inheritance' freely using 'tc=label@file'. This solution does not
require any new concept like 'scope', 'user', 'system', 'inheritance' and
etc.
